As a Commodities Quantitative Developer, you will play a critical role within the Quant team, helping to enhance and expand our Commodities product suite. You will work closely with cross-functional teams of developers and interact directly with clients to deliver solutions for both developers and end-users focused on trading and risk management. Your contributions will help drive the continuous improvement of our platform's valuation, risk analytics, and trade management capabilities.

What You’ll Do

  • Develop pricing libraries for Risk and Valuation covering global commodities (OTC and exchange-traded products) including but not limited to Power, Gas, Oil, Crude, LNG and Metals
  • Build, extend, and maintain frameworks within the platform supporting products across asset classes, particularly commodities, their valuation, associated lifecycle and trade management, risks (e.g. Greeks, VAR, XVA), scenario analysis, cashflow generation, and model development.
  • Identify and advocate for new models and design patterns necessary for the continuous improvement of an evolving infrastructure to support all clients
  • Write and maintain high-quality code that responds to business, functional and quantitative requirements.
  • Produce high-quality documentation that supports and expands engineering solutions - targeting both technical and non-technical audiences

What We’re Looking For

  • 5 years of development experience using Python
  • Strong problem-solving and communication skills, ability to convey technical topics to a diverse audience
  • Knowledge of commodities and energy markets
  • Knowledge of market conventions, deal structures, and pricing/risk management of derivatives
  • Experience in a front office development role, preferably on a trading desk, supporting derivatives pricing and risk analytics
  • Experience developing code in a production environment - preferably enterprise risk systems
  • Strong software engineering culture supporting all the phases of software development cycle
  • Ability to understand unfamiliar code bases and debug applications
  • Solid critical thinking and troubleshooting skills

What Will Make You Stand Out

  • Experience as a Quant/Quant Developer in the Commodities/Energy space
  • Experience building, enhancing, and maintaining real-time quoting and risk systems
  • Experience with any strongly-typed programming language(s)
  • Familiarity with SecDB, Athena, Quartz, or other graph-based technologies
